Insect hotel

An insect hotel, also known as a bug hotel or insect house, is a manmade structure created to provide shelter for insects. They can come in a variety of shapes and sizes depending on the specific purpose or specific insect it is catered to.

Source: Wikipedia — Insect hotel (CC BY-SA 4.0)

Insect hotel

An insect hotel, also known as a bug hotel or insect house, is a manmade structure created to provide shelter for insects. They can come in a variety of shapes and sizes depending on the specific purpose or specific insect it is catered to.

Source: Wikipedia "Insect hotel" · CC BY-SA 4.0

Share this article: X · Bluesky
Privacy Policy